Practice description

I trained initially in an integrative approach which allows me to use a range of psychotherapeutic theories and skills to ensure I meet the individual needs of each person. Psychodynamic theory stresses the importance of how our past experiences shape our current behaviour and relationships and in turn our response to current difficulties. 

The connection between therapist and client is vital in determining positive therapeutic outcomes. Because of this importance I focus on building a secure and trusting relationship so you can feel safe to explore whatever is troubling in confidence and without judgement. Together we can begin to think about yourself in relation to others and the outside world and the difficulties this brings up for you.
